My name is Edsel Selberie and I was born 1956 in Willemstad Curacao N.A.
As a child, I had a broad interest in art and culture, so I took lessons in drawing and sculpting... when I was 12, I chose judo and enjoyed doing it for 5 years. .but suddenly at the age of 17 I thought that "a man should radiate strength" which is why I started bodybuilding.
To my great surprise, I also had quite a few talents in-house, which allowed me to win several titles there at the time.
When I was twenty I came to the Netherlands and started studying construction and in the meantime I had also been very active and successful here in the Netherlands with bodybuilding sports... after studying construction I worked for many years as a cadcam construction engineer but continued Due to circumstances, I retrained as a nask and basic technology teacher in secondary education, where I have enjoyed working to this day... I last participated in the European Bodybuilding Championships in Greece, Athens, in 1987. After that I had to find something to occupy my free time again and that became music... as a singer and bassist I toured in many top Caribbean formations and Latin/jazz bands throughout the Netherlands and Europe... but my creative and imaginative spirit continued to haunt me, so that in 1999 I finally had to respond to the feelings that were within me at the time... there was a visual artist hidden within me who had to be expressed if necessary... and so I started as an autodidact painting with oil paint and sculpting with soapstone... but in order to master the necessary techniques, I followed various courses and workshops at various art academies.
In the meantime, I have even developed my own style that is very popular with a large audience... and I exhibit my works of art two or three times a year where I often enjoy the many positive reactions to my works... people find that my works have a powerful appearance and that they appeal to people, in short, inspiring... and people also find my use of color special, but... people are especially impressed by the fact that I place various types of materials on canvas using a special gel, which my paintings get an extra dimension.
From 2000 onwards I started exhibiting my works and I have participated in many group exhibitions and art fairs together with many renowned and talented fellow artists and in May 2010 I held my first retrospective exhibition in the Amsterdam public library... about 70 of my works of art were exhibited there for two months and it was a great success!...I would spare you the trouble with very long lists of past exhibitions because as they say..." past successes do not guarantee future results " ...
